Sepilok Orangutan Rehabilitation Centre in Sandakan Sabah

Located just 25 kilometers west of Sandakan town, the Sepilok Orangutan Rehabilitation Centre Sabah stands as one of the most popular wildlife attractions in Malaysia. Established in 1964, this remarkable center rescues orphaned and injured orangutans, helping them regain the skills they need to return to their natural habitat.

Moreover, visitors can witness these gentle primates swinging freely among the treetops during the daily feeding times. As you watch them interact in their semi-wild environment, you’ll gain a deeper appreciation for the importance of wildlife protection.

Ultimately, a visit to the Sepilok Orangutan Rehabilitation Centre is not only heartwarming but also educational, offering a meaningful reminder of the need to preserve Sabah’s endangered species and rainforest ecosystems.

Bornean Sun Bear Conservation Centre

Right next to Sepilok is the Bornean Sun Bear Conservation Centre (BSBCC). It shelters the smallest bears in the world, and it was the adorable sun bears, known for their golden chest patches. The center educates visitors on how illegal wildlife trade and habitat loss threaten these animals. It’s a meaningful stop for anyone who loves animals and supports wildlife conservation.

Labuk Bay Proboscis Monkey Sanctuary

Another must-visit site in Sandakan Sabah Malaysia is the Labuk Bay Proboscis Monkey Sanctuary. Here, travelers can observe the unique proboscis monkeys that famous for their large noses and potbellies. This private sanctuary is located inside a mangrove forest, and visitors can watch feeding sessions where the monkeys interact freely. It’s one of the few places in the world where you can see this rare species in its natural environment.

Sandakan’s story goes far beyond wildlife. Before World War II, Sandakan Sabah Malaysia served as the capital of British North Borneo. The city was once a major trading port, known for exporting timber and attracting traders from across Asia.

Sandakan Memorial Park

One of the most emotional and educational sites in Sandakan is the Sandakan Memorial Park. Located near the airport, the park commemorates the thousands of Allied prisoners of war who lost their lives during the Sandakan Death Marches. The park features a small museum with historical displays, photos, and preserved war artifacts. It’s a peaceful and moving reminder of Sabah’s wartime history and the resilience of its people.

St. Michael and All Angels Church

Another highlight is the St. Michael and All Angels Church, one of the oldest stone buildings in Sabah. Built in the late 1800s, this Anglican church features stunning British colonial architecture and beautiful stained-glass windows donated by Australia after the war.

Agnes Keith House

For history lovers, the Agnes Keith House is a must-visit. It was once home to American author Agnes Newton Keith, who wrote Land Below the Wind, a book describing life in North Borneo during the colonial era. Today, it’s a museum that preserves her legacy and provides insight into life in Sandakan’s early days.

Kinabatangan River

If you’re looking for an unforgettable wildlife adventure, head to the Kinabatangan River, about two hours from Sandakan. This river is one of the best places in Malaysia to see wild animals in their natural habitats. River cruises allow you to spot proboscis monkeys, orangutans, crocodiles, hornbills, and even the rare Bornean pygmy elephant. At night, you can join a firefly cruise and watch the trees sparkle like stars. It was a magical experience unique to Sandakan Sabah Malaysia.

Rainforest Discovery Centre (RDC)

Near Sepilok, the Rainforest Discovery Centre offers an educational journey into Sabah’s rainforest ecosystem. Walk along canopy bridges, climb birdwatching towers, and learn about the rich biodiversity of Borneo. The RDC is also a paradise for bird enthusiasts, as it’s home to species like the Bornean Bristlehead and kingfishers.

Turtle Islands Park

For something truly special, take a short boat ride from Sandakan to Turtle Islands Park (Pulau Selingan). This protected marine park is one of the few places in the world where you can watch green and hawksbill turtles lay their eggs on the beach. Visitors can even participate in baby turtle releases and gian a memorable, once-in-a-lifetime experience.

The food scene in Sandakan Sabah Malaysia is rich and flavorful, reflecting its diverse cultural mix of Malay, Chinese, and indigenous influences.

Must-Try Local Dishes

  • Seafood noodles – Fresh, flavorful, and often served with prawns or fish balls.
  • UFO Tart – A popular local dessert shaped like a flying saucer, with creamy custard in the center.
  • Fresh seafood – Sandakan’s seafood is among the freshest in Malaysia; try grilled fish, crabs, or prawns at local markets.

For the best experience, head to Sandakan Central Market or Harbour Square, where you’ll find both traditional food stalls and modern cafes.

Cultural Festivals

Sandakan hosts several annual events that celebrate its multicultural community. It is because the Sandakan Memorial Day honors war heroes, while local harvest festivals (Pesta Kaamatan) showcase traditional dances, music, and food from Sabah’s indigenous groups.

Getting to Sandakan Sabah Malaysia is easy.

  • By Air – Daily flights connect Sandakan Airport (SDK) to Kota Kinabalu International Airport (BKI) and Kuala Lumpur (KLIA). The flight from Kota Kinabalu takes about 45 minutes.
  • By Road – Travelers can also reach Sandakan via a scenic 6–7 hour drive from Kota Kinabalu, passing through small towns and mountain landscapes.
  • By Sea – Ferry services occasionally operate between Zamboanga (Philippines) and Sandakan, making it an international entry point for travelers exploring Borneo.
